Devin Booker, the Phoenix Suns star and five-time NBA All-Star, is celebrating his roots with a special sneaker release. Before his professional career, Booker was a McDonald’s All-American, and now he’s partnering with Nike and McDonald’s on the Book 2 “Sedona” shoe. Instead of the usual McDonald’s colors, the design takes inspiration from a unique McDonald’s restaurant in Sedona, Arizona – the only one in the world with turquoise arches. It’s a nod to his personal connection with the area.
The McDonald’s in Sedona, Arizona, is famous for its turquoise arches, which were chosen to blend in with the area’s red rock scenery. The new Book 2 “Sedona” shoes take inspiration from this unique landmark. They have a light, sandy-colored base with bright turquoise details, mirroring the McDonald’s arches. As a fun touch, the McDonald’s logo is featured on the shoe’s tongue and side, combining the world of basketball shoes with a bit of pop culture.
Nike and McDonald’s created an even more limited edition shoe just for close friends and family. This version features the bright turquoise color all over the shoe’s upper and sole. Beyond the McDonald’s-inspired look, both shoes are designed for high performance on the basketball court. They have a low-cut design with Cushlon 3.0 cushioning, an Air Zoom unit in the front, and a comfortable foam lining, all built to support Devin Booker’s quick, dynamic movements.
What really makes this collaboration stand out is the packaging. Each pair of shoes comes in a special turquoise box designed to look just like a vintage Big Mac container, complete with the iconic arches on the lid. It’s a fun and sophisticated detail that instantly makes the shoes collectible and shows the designers truly understood what fans would love.
The Book 2 “Sedona” sneaker is designed for both basketball players and sneaker enthusiasts. A limited edition of just 50 pairs will be given away through a McDonald’s app sweepstakes – you’ll need to buy a special drink to enter, from May 22nd to May 28th. The wider release, in a different colorway, will be available on June 2, 2026, at Nike and select stores for $155. Nike and McDonald’s are also hinting at a temporary pop-up shop happening before the official launch.
